حوس
Root entry · 10 derived lemmasThe root ح-و-س primarily relates to the concept of penetrating, traversing, or moving through something, often with a sense of boldness, searching, or causing disturbance. It can describe physical movement through an area, or metaphorical movement through difficulties or emotions.
